Repelling Blast: Must targets always be pushed back?

If you hit a target, can you choose not to push back the target, or do they always get pushed back?

          You don't have to push



          The wording on Repelling Blast is (emphasis mine):




          When you hit a creature with eldritch blast, you can push
          the creature up to 10 feet away from you in a straight line.



          --- Player's Handbook, p. 111




          The can here functions as an optional, meaning you are free not to do it. If that word had been omitted you would have no choice, but it's there so you do.
